Why should you try A/B testing today

Unlike doing changes on website for improvement based on hunch or expert opinion, A/B testing uses your visitors’ clicks to determine what works and what doesn’t. This methodology is currently used by all kinds of marketers to optimize their landing pages, homepage, offerings, Adword campaigns, etc.

Some even use A/B testing to discover the right price point for their products. No matter what kind of website you have, if you haven’t tried A/B testing, it is a great time to catch up with most successful marketers and add this sophisticated tool to your arsenal.
